Death Motivational Quotes



Best Quotes about Death

1.
Death can sneak up on you like a silent kitten, surprising you with it's touch and you have a right to act surprised. Other times death stomps in the front door, unwanted and unannounced, and makes it's noisy way to your seat on the sofa.
Hugh Elliott

2.
We need not fear life, because God is the Ruler of all and we need not fear death, because He shares immortality with us.
Landers, Ann

3.
We are all dead men on leave.
Levine, Eugene

4.
'Tis all a Checker-board of Nights and days where Destiny with Men for Pieces plays: Hither and thither moves, and mates and slays, and one by one back in the Closet lays.
Khayyam, Omar

5.
I look upon life as a gift from God. I did nothing to earn it. Now that the time is coming to give it back, I have no right to complain.
Cary, Joyce

6.
The last suit that you wear, you don't need any pockets.
Dyer, Wayne

7.
Die, my dear doctor! That's the last thing I shall do!
Palmerston, Lord

8.
A useless life is an early death.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

9.
I'm afraid I'm being an awful nuisance.
Edith Sitwell

10.
Most of us die with much of our beautiful music still in us, un-sung, un-played.
Bright, Grant M.

11.
The gods conceal from men the happiness of death, that they may endure life.
Lucan, F. L.

12.
These have not the hope to die.
Dante Alighieri

13.
All that tread, the globe are but a handful to the tribes, that slumber in its bosom.
Bryant, William C.

14.
Death is a delightful hiding place for weary men.
Herodotus

15.
And what the dead had no speech for, when living, they can tell you, being dead: the communication of the dead is tongued with fire beyond the language of the living.
Eliot, T. S.

16.
How gladly would I meet mortality, my sentence, and be earth in sensible! how glad would lay me down, as in my mother's lap! There I should rest, and sleep secure.
Milton, John

17.
I have wrestled with death. It is the most unexciting contest you can imagine. It takes place in an impalpable grayness, with nothing underfoot, with nothing around, without spectators, without clamor, without glory, without the great desire of victory, without the great fear of defeat.
Conrad, Joseph

18.
At birth man is offered only one choice --the choice of his death. But if this choice is governed by distaste for his own existence, his life will never have been more than meaningless.
Melville, Jean-Pierre

19.
We begin to die as soon as we are born, and the end is linked to the beginning.
Manilius, Marcus

20.
The last enemy that shall be destroyed is death. [1 Corinthians 15:26]
Bible

21.
He who can no longer pause to wonder and stand rapt in awe is as good as dead; his eyes are closed.
Einstein, Albert

22.
Neither the sun nor death can be looked at with a steady eye
La Rochefoucauld, Francois De

23.
The Sea of Galilee and the Dead Sea are made of the same water. It flows down, clean and cool, from the heights of Herman and the roots of the cedars of Lebanon. the Sea of Galilee makes beauty of it, the Sea of Galilee has an outlet. It gets to give. It gathers in its riches that it may pour them out again to fertilize the Jordan plain. But the Dead Sea with the same water makes horror. For the Dead Sea has no outlet. It gets to keep.
Fosdick, Harry Emerson

24.
There's a strange sort of quiet when you're dying. It's as if you're in a glass room, and the walls keep getting thicker and thicker.
Gabrielle Zevin

25.
There are worse things in life than death. Have you ever spent an evening with an insurance salesman?
Woody Allen

26.
It's no accident that the church and the graveyard stand side by side. The city of the dead sleeps encircled by the city of the living.
Diane Frolov and Andrew Schneider

27.
We do not die because we have to die; we die because one day, and not so long ago, our consciousness was forced to deem it necessary.
Antonin Artaud

28.
There is nothing which at once affects a man so much and so little as his own death.
Butler, Samuel

29.
As for death one gets used to it, even if it's only other people's death you get used to.
Bagnold, Enid

30.
Men fear death, as if unquestionably the greatest evil, and yet no man knows that it may not be the greatest good.
Mitford, William

31.
Our dead brothers still live for us and bid us think of life, not death -- of life to which in their youth they lent the passion and glory of Spring. As I listen, the great chorus of life and joy begins again, and amid the awful orchestra of seen and unseen powers and destinies of good and evil, our trumpets, sound once more a note of daring, hope, and will.
Holmes, Oliver Wendell

32.
Death is someone you see very clearly with eyes in the center of your heart: eyes that see not by reacting to light, but by reacting to a kind of a chill from within the marrow of your own life.
Merton, Thomas

33.
I have a piece of great and sad news to tell you: I am dead.
Cocteau, Jean

34.
When I have fears that I may cease to be, Before my pen has gleaned my teeming brain.
Keats, John

35.
The death of what's dead is the birth of what's living.
Guthrie, Arlo

36.
I don't believe in an after life, although I am bringing a change of underwear.
Allen, Woody

37.
Our repugnance to death increases in proportion to our consciousness of having lived in vain.
Hazlitt, William

38.
Land and sea, weakness and decline are great separators, but death is the great divorcer for ever.
Keats, John

39.
Die when I may, I want it said of me by those who knew me best, that I always plucked a thistle and planted a flower where I thought a flower would grow.
Lincoln, Abraham

40.
I want death to find me planting my cabbage
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De

41.
'Tis after death that we measure men.
Hope, James Barron

42.
When we die, no one remembers us for what we weighed. Our weight isn't etched into our headstones.
Stephanie Klein

43.
Death does determine life. Once life is finished it acquires a sense; up to that point it has not got a sense; its sense is suspended and therefore ambiguous. However, to be sincere I must add that for me death is important only if it is not justified and rationalized by reason. For me death is the maximum of epicness and death.
Pasolini, Pier Paolo

44.
A dead atheist is someone who is all dressed up with no place to go.
Duffecy, James

45.
So that he seemed not to relinquish life, but to leave one home for another.
Nepos, Cornelius

46.
Death never takes the wise man by surprise, he is always ready to go.
La Fontaine, Jean De

47.
There's a thing that keeps surprising you about stormy old friends after they die; their silence.
Becht, Ben

48.
As men, we are all equal in the presence of death.
Publilius Syrus

49.
Life is one of the most important causes of death.
Kocher, Gerhard

50.
As a well-spent day brings happy sleep, so a life well spent brings happy death.
Da Vinci, Leonardo
